Output 36ae84f94fd8cc075a4b9915030728bf730d2a21378e4a7041ee1dda03eecf3a:63

value
11284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ab7d4a3f862f9ecda0d553a9e5af4481c952af6f OP_EQUAL
address
3HKmZehUXSjSR5Xpr36BoLf6hfijTJ7ESF
transaction
36ae84f94fd8cc075a4b9915030728bf730d2a21378e4a7041ee1dda03eecf3a
spent
true